Understanding Field B Yield: How 567 kg Per 270 m² Equates to 2.1 kg/m²

When measuring agricultural productivity, understanding yield per unit area is essential for evaluating crop performance and planning farming strategies. In Field B, the measured yield stands at 567 kilograms harvested from a 270-square-meter plot. But what does this number really mean? Let’s break it down.

Calculating Yield Efficiency: 567 ÷ 270 = 2.1 kg/m²

Understanding the Context

By dividing the total yield (567 kg) by the plantation area (270 m²), we determine the average yield per square meter:
567 ÷ 270 = 2.1 kg/m²

This result of 2.1 kilograms per square meter represents Field B’s average productivity, showing how many kilos of harvest came from each square meter of cultivated land.

Contextual Interpreting 2.1 kg/m²

While a yield of 2.1 kg/m² reflects solid performance, its significance depends on crop type, growing conditions, and regional benchmarks. For example, leafy greens often outperform grains per square meter, but staple crops like wheat or corn typically deliver lower kg/m². Understanding local climate, soil fertility, and farming practices helps place this figure in the right context.
